Gerenciamento de
Dados na Nuvem - DaaS
Rafael Acevedo de Aguiar
27/02/2015
Roteiro
1.
Visão Geral
2.
Data as a Service
3.
Modelo de Data Service
4.
Características
5.
Modelos de cobrança
6.
Open DaaS
7.
Aplicações existentes
8.
Conclusão
9.
Referências
Visão Geral

Armazenamento de dados em servidores

Necessidade de startups e empresas de médio porte

Amazon, Google, Yahoo!, Microsoft e Sun

Amazon AWS
Data as a Service

Dados sob demanda

Independentemente de localização ou dispositivo

Disponibilização desses dados

Gratuita

Paga
Modelo de Data Service
Arquitetura de um data service
Modelo de Data Service
• Data Store
• Armazenamento
dos dados
• BD relacional ou
não
• Pode ser outro
data service
Modelo de Data Service
• External model
• Modelo visto
pelo usuário
• XML, JSON e RDF
• Documentação
Modelo de Data Service
• Model mapping
• Mapeamento
entre o Data
Store e o
External Model
• Manual ou
automático
Modelo de Data Service
• Consuming methods
• Functions
• Encapsulamento
• Acesso mais
restrito
• Queries
• Direto no data
store
• Consulta
• SQL, SPARQL
Características

Agilidade

Acesso fácil

Não requer conhecimento profundo dos dados

Documentação disponibilizada
Características

Agilidade
Características

Agilidade
Características

Agilidade
Características

Baixo custo

Custos e responsabilidade de manter local

Tempo e dinheiro

Camada de apresentação customizável
Características

Qualidade de dados

Acesso controlado

“Fonte única de verdade”

Sem redundâncias
Modelos de Cobrança

Volume-based model

Quantity-based pricing

Por quantidade de dados

Fire-hose

Mais utilizado
Planos do openweathermap.org
Modelos de Cobrança

Volume-based model


Quantity-based pricing

Por quantidade de dados

Fire-hose

Mais utilizado
Pay-per-call

Volume de dados menor

Cobrança por chamada da API
Modelos de Cobrança

Data type-based model

Restrição dos dados por tipo

Parte dos dados grátis e parte paga
Open DaaS

Disponibilização de dados para o público geral

Empresas e governos

Inglaterra


Where does my money go?
Vantagens para quem disponibiliza?

Ministério da Educação holandês

Queda no número de perguntas relacionadas a dados

Criação de apps
Aplicações Existentes


Hoover’s

Dados sobre empresas e pessoas que trabalham nelas

85 milhões de empresas e 100 milhões de pessoas

Parte dos dados gratuita e parte paga
Factual

Busca por médicos, negócios locais, hotéis e restaurantes

Mais de 10 grandes fontes de dados (Facebook, Foursquare, TripAdvisor, ...)

Volume-based model (quantity-based)
Conclusão

Inclusão no dia-a-dia

Dados abertos geram informações relevantes

Aplicações interessantes já existem e estão consolidadas no mercado

Interesse cada vez maior de grandes empresas
Referências
1.
https://developer.foursquare.com/docs/venues/explore
2.
http://www.dataversity.net/the-new-wave-of-data-as-a-service/
3.
http://www.seabourneinc.com/three-advantages-to-data-as-a-service/
4.
http://education.okfn.org/open-education-holland/
5.
http://opendatahandbook.org/en/why-open-data/
Dúvidas?
Download

Gerenciamento de Dados na Nuvem